> DFS Used space is not correct computed on frequent append operations

> The current implementation of the Datanode will increase the DFS used space 
> on each block write operation. This is correct in most scenario (create new 
> file), but sometimes it will behave in-correct(append small data to a large 
> block).
> For example, I have a file with only one block(say, 60M). Then I try to 
> append to it very frequently but each time I append only 10 bytes;
> Then on each append, dfs used will be increased with the length of the 
> block(60M), not teh actual data length(10bytes).
> Consider in a scenario I use many clients to append concurrently to a large 
> number of files (1000+), assume the block size is 32M (half of the default 
> value), then the dfs used will be increased 1000*32M = 32G on each append to 
> the files; but actually I only write 10K bytes; this will cause the datanode 
> to report in-sufficient disk space on data write.
> {quote}2014-06-04 15:27:34,719 INFO 
> org.apache.hadoop.hdfs.server.datanode.DataNode: opWriteBlock  
> BP-1649188734-10.37.7.142-1398844098971:blk_1073742834_45306 received 
> exception org.apache.hadoop.util.DiskChecker$DiskOutOfSpaceException: 
> Insufficient space for appending to FinalizedReplica, blk_1073742834_45306, 
> FINALIZED{quote}
> But the actual disk usage:
> {quote}
> [root@hdsh143 ~]# df -h
> Filesystem            Size  Used Avail Use% Mounted on
> /dev/sda3              16G  2.9G   13G  20% /
> tmpfs                 1.9G   72K  1.9G   1% /dev/shm
> /dev/sda1              97M   32M   61M  35% /boot
> {quote}
